Resumo: | Objective: To evaluate the relationship between hydroelectrolytic disorders and the consumption of calcium, potassium and phosphorus in chronic renal patients during hemodialysis. Methods: This is an observational, cross-sectional study, composed of 33 participants conducted at a nephrology clinic in Fortaleza, carried out between September and October 2018. Data on eating habits were collected through the application of the Frequency Questionnaire Food and values obtained by weight were divided according to the frequency of consumption in order to obtain daily values. The serum levels of calcium, potassium and phosphorus were obtained by consulting the medical records. Results: Average calcium intake of 641.8mg, potassium 2652.9mg, phosphorus 1429.0mg where calcium and potassium consumption achieved greater adequacy and phosphorus less adequacy to reference standards. The serum levels found were 8.8 mg / dL for calcium, 5.5 mg / dL for potassium and phosphorus of 5.1 mg / dL. There was no sufficiency in the statistical correlation between consumption and serum levels Conclusion: Inadequate phosphorus consumption, in addition to its inadequate serum concentration, conferred relevant findings in the current research. The use of chelators and the methodology used to measure the consumption of nutrients seems to interfere with reported results of food consumption, associated with this, the control of intake must be strictly monitored. |
